1. Discover an emblematic hotel in the City of Lights
To set down your luggage at the Hôtel de Verdun 1882 is to stay in a place that is emblematic of the city's history. Located in Lyon's second arrondissement, it was built on the site of the residence of engineer Michel Antoine Perrache, who was behind the southward expansion of the confluence. The district eventually built on the basis of his work took his name, as did the station, inaugurated in the 1850s. The Hôtel de Verdun, as we know it today, was finally built in 1882.
The building then became the private residence of Fritz Hoffner, founder of the famous Georges brasserie, and was converted into a hotel in 1921. Even then, Le Verdun occupied a strategic position, close to Perrache station, a major crossroads for people heading for the Alps and winter sports, or the beaches depending on the season.
